What Happened

⚡ What Happened

The first-ever original art exhibition for Kazuki Takahashi, creator of "Yu-Gi-Oh!", has been announced. This marks the first time Takahashi's original artwork will be shown to the public since his sudden passing in 2022, offering a rare opportunity to view firsthand the origins of this global IP. As a new development in IP utilization by the bereaved family, Shueisha, and Konami, attention is focused on the expansion of licensing business and memorial projects going forward.

Kazuki Takahashi died in a snorkeling accident off Okinawa in July 2022 at the age of 60. "Yu-Gi-Oh!" has recorded cumulative card sales exceeding 35 billion cards, making it one of Konami's key revenue pillars. The first posthumous original art exhibition can be read as both a movement to reassess the artist's creative legacy and part of a long-term IP value preservation strategy. In recent years, following the successive deaths of manga masters such as Akira Toriyama (who passed away in 2024), a growing trend has emerged to preserve and publicly display Japan's manga cultural heritage through exhibitions. These art exhibitions are not mere memorials but cultural investments aimed at passing on IP brand value to the next generation.

🔍 The holding of this exhibition suggests that an agreement on IP management has been reached among the bereaved family, Konami, and Shueisha. After Takahashi's death, there were concerns about the complexity of Yu-Gi-Oh! IP rights, but this collaboration in the form of an art exhibition signals coordination among stakeholders. Additionally, the market value of original artwork has surged since Takahashi's passing, and archiving and digitizing originals through exhibitions could lay the groundwork for future NFT and high-resolution reproduction art businesses. The essential point that media coverage overlooks is the dual nature of this endeavor—it is simultaneously a "cultural project" and a "marketing initiative for extending the life of the IP."
